If your room lacks sunlight, do not opt for a dark wood color, Sauri advises. "A better option would be to go for a lighter stain color that will help to brighten the space and make it feel more open, even in times of low light," she says. Generally, light to medium woods are best for creating that open, airy feeling many people desire.

Applying wood flooring on a wall doesn't just have to be limited to standard plank on a wall. You can create patterns such as herringbone, use reclaimed materials or even create dimensional wall applications using long planks. We have also gone as far as to create 3 dimensional wall applications using end grain flooring.

Wood accent walls are actually pretty easy to maintain. All that you really need to do is ensure that the walls are clean as wood tends to collect dust fairly quickly. To clean your wood accent wall, pour a teaspoon of soap into some water and give the wall a good once over, then allow the wall to dry completely.

Nailing the wood flooring in place is the most effective way of securing it to the plywood. When you've completed your cladding, you can fill any nail holes with wood filler. Thereafter, it's a case of sanding the wood flooring and finishing it with your preferred finishing option.

Engineered wood floors to maximize the yield of natural resources used so as to make the best possible use of them, this kind of flooring uses a real top layer for the boards, bolstered by a core layer that is similar to a laminate floor board. These boards are light, manageable, and natural,developed from hardwoods like oak, birch and maple.
